| I have a 20"and a Cruiser, if you were only taking 1 bike you could get the cruiser in, the cruiser wheels are a tight fit though! if taking 20" no problems, you could get 2 x 20" in easily! I took both bikes to Tassie this year, i had both my bikes, except for cruiser wheels, all riding gear including helmet into the DK golf bag. The cruiser wheels went into a Boogie board bag, with my tools, pump etc to even out the weight. |

| I think you will find the stiffer and heavier they are the stronger they are. The weight difference would be minimal but the tear resistance and protection can be very different. I would rather have something that can survive a good slide on the gravel and still be used, my current pair survived a slide down the Eastfield starthill from the gate to the start of the gravel and are still usable. |
